To view benefits available to all State of Texas employees visit the Employee Retirement Systems website at https://ers.texas.gov/benefits-at-a-glance.Job DescriptionThe Railroad Commission of Texas, recognized as a worldwide leader in the regulation of oil and gas exploration, seeks a State Managed Plugger to perform advanced technical fieldwork in theState Managed Well Plugging Program in the Wichita Falls District Office of the Oil Gas Division.The Railroad Commission (RRC) will receive federal funds from the U.S. Department of the Interior (DOI) under Title VI and#8211; Methane Reduction Infrastructure section of the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act (IIJA) to plug orphaned wells. RRC could potentially receive grant funds from other sections of the IIJA.This position is temporary for the duration of the IIJA federal funding, which is scheduled to be four to seven years.Responsibilities include monitoring plugging, salvage, and associated routine site cleanup operations for the State Managed Plugging Program to ensure the isolation of the productive zones, potential flow zones, corrosive zones, and protection of the State Usable Quality Waters for orphaned wells plugged under IIJA federal funding.This position offers the opportunity to learn up-to-date oil and gas operations and procedures, regulatory well plugging requirements, well plugging techniques, and equipment. This role will also enhance skills in identifying downhole well production equipment, the associated usage, and removal procedures. Work is performed under the general supervision of theLead Plugger and the District Director.Essential Job Functionsand#8226;Inspects orphan wells to verify the well condition and identify potential access problems and or the need for specialized well plugging equipment.and#8226;Performs and analyzes fluid level tests on orphan wells.and#8226;Monitor and oversee plugging and salvage operations of orphan wells.and#8226;Conducts Naturally Occurring Radioactive Material (NORM) surveys of salvage items.and#8226;Collects and correlates engineering and geological data.and#8226;Digs and collects soil samples to a depth of 30 inches or more to locate lines and wells using a shovel or other tools.and#8226;Performs related essential tasks, as assigned, to maintain workflow.For Military Crosswalk information please visit:Military Crosswalk for Occupational Category - Engineering and Design (texas.gov)
